Mathematics Education
BSEd
BS/BSEd
Teaching Field - BSEd Students
A minimum of 29 hours of upper level (3000+) content courses are required, including at least one course in each of linear algebra, geometry, abstract algebra, statistics or probability, instructional computing, and introduction to higher mathematics.
Major Required
Typically, a student takes the following courses:
| Course |
Hours |
| MATH 3000 (Introduction to Linear Algebra) |
3 |
| MATH 3200 (Introduction to Higher Mathematics) |
3 |
| MATH 4000 (Modern Algebra and Geometry I) |
3 |
| MATH 5200 (Foundations of Geometry I) |
3 |
| STAT 4070, 4210, MATH 4600 (Probability & Statistics) |
3 |
| EMAT 4680 (Technology and Secondary School Mathematics) |
3 |
| Minimum Total Hours |
18 |
